org.epics.ioc.util
Interface Requester

All Known Subinterfaces:
AlarmSupport, CalcArgArraySupport, CDGetRequester, CDMonitorRequester, CDPutRequester, Channel, ChannelGetRequester, ChannelListener, ChannelMonitorNotifyRequester, ChannelMonitorRequester, ChannelProcessRequester, ChannelPutGetRequester, ChannelPutRequester, Float64Array, Int32Array, IOCDB, PDRVSupport, ProcessCallbackRequester, PVArray, PVArrayArray, PVBoolean, PVBooleanArray, PVByte, PVByteArray, PVDouble, PVDoubleArray, PVField, PVFloat, PVFloatArray, PVInt, PVIntArray, PVLong, PVLongArray, PVRecord, PVShort, PVShortArray, PVString, PVStringArray, PVStructure, PVStructureArray, RecordProcessRequester, Support, V3Channel
All Known Implementing Classes:
AbstractArrayInterface, AbstractCalculatorSupport, AbstractChannel, AbstractFloat64Array, AbstractInt32Array, AbstractPDRVSupport, AbstractPVArray, AbstractPVField, AbstractSupport, BaseCDGet, BaseCDPut, BasePVArrayArray, BasePVBooleanArray, BasePVByteArray, BasePVDoubleArray, BasePVFloatArray, BasePVIntArray, BasePVLongArray, BasePVRecord, BasePVShortArray, BasePVStringArray, BasePVStructure, BasePVStructureArray, BaseV3Channel, BaseV3ChannelGet, BaseV3ChannelProcess, BaseV3ChannelPut, BaseV3ChannelPutGet, Float64ArrayInterposeBase, InputSupportBase, Int32ArrayInterposeBase, MonitorNotifySupportBase, MonitorSupportBase, OutputSupportBase, ProcessSupportBase

public interface Requester

Base interface for requesters.

Author:
mrk

Method Summary
 java.lang.String getRequesterName()
          Get the name of the requester.
 void message(java.lang.String message, MessageType messageType)
          Report a message.
 

Method Detail

getRequesterName

java.lang.String getRequesterName()
Get the name of the requester.

Returns:
The name.

message

void message(java.lang.String message,
             MessageType messageType)
Report a message.

Parameters:
message - The message.
messageType - The message type.